
Craig Police are searching for the driver of a 2015 Black GMC pickup truck that was involved with a hit and run overnight in Craig. Here’s Craig Police Chief Mike Cochran.
“We’re asking for help with identification of the driver of the black GMC pickup truck that struck three juveniles on Friday night. Please call the Craig Police Department at 970-824-6501.
Chief Cochran says officers were following the truck because it was driving erratically. When they tried to stop it at Tucker and 3rd, the truck struck three juveniles on bikes and continued on without stopping. They tried to catch up to the truck but lost site of it. The truck was later found abandoned in the 300 block of Rose Street, in the yard of someone’s home. It looks like it was crashed.
This happened around 12:45 a.m. Saturday.
The picture is of the actual truck, which is registered out of Whitewater, Colo. That’s in Mesa County. But Chief Cochran says the person they think may have been driving it has connections to the Craig community.
The three juveniles that were involved suffered minor injuries. One was taken to the hospital.
